Skip to content

(0.51) Port #21389, #21427 and #21428 #21393

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 3 commits into from
Mar 20, 2025

Conversation

babsingh
Copy link
Contributor

@babsingh babsingh commented Mar 18, 2025

@babsingh
Copy link
Contributor Author

babsingh commented Mar 19, 2025

This PR shouldn't be merged. After #21427 is backported to the 0.51 release branch, this PR will need to be rebased to fix merge conflicts.

tajila and others added 2 commits March 19, 2025 17:30
Previously, continuation options are parsed after thread parsing which
means deflation policies do not take effect. This PR corrects this.

Signed-off-by: Tobi Ajila <[email protected]>
@babsingh babsingh force-pushed the v0.51.0-release-v2 branch from 04418d2 to 2b148c6 Compare March 19, 2025 21:31
A frame needs to be built before attempting a stack walk in vthread
monenter to find owned monitors. Failure to do so may result in a crash.

Signed-off-by: tajila <[email protected]>
@babsingh
Copy link
Contributor Author

@tajila This PR is good to merge.

@tajila tajila merged commit a55af96 into eclipse-openj9:v0.51.0-release Mar 20, 2025
2 checks passed
@babsingh babsingh changed the title (0.51) Enable yielding of pinned continuations by default (0.51) Port #21389, #21427 and #21428 Mar 20,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ants